"textContent": "Stepping into the George Schuster Mansion - which has been operating as a bed and breakfast under Laura Sue and Rick Mosier for nearly 20 years at 3209 W. Wells St. - is like stepping right back into the Victorian era. The property - business included - is for sale.",
